Indian Sachin Tendulkar hospitalized days after testing positive for COVID-19



 Former Indian cricketer Sachin Tendulkar has reportedly been hospitalized few days after testing positive for COVID-19.

"Thank you for your wishes and prayers. As a matter of abundant precaution under medical advice, I have been hospitalised. I hope to be back in a few days. Take care and stay safe everyone," the 47-year-old legend wrote on his official Twitter account.

 Sachin is widely regarded as the greatest as one of the greatest batsman in the history of cricket and served as the captain of the Indian national team.
